Andy "Coyote" Bunkland
Created by Harlekin (
first post)
A NYPD detective that first appeared at the start of the first season, helping Daredevil take down the Taskmaster, who was killing numerous petty criminals in the guise of the vigilante. He has reappeared in the mini-series "Marvels", investigating a homicide along his partner Ray Charleston.
Details of Bunkland's personal life are as of yet sparse. He's known to be an aficionado of conspiracy theories, which is how he earned the nickname "Coyote"; his partner compared him to a regular "Don Co-yote" (Don Quixote). Rarely does he do his job without a cigar nestled between his lips. He's a fifteen-year old veteran of the force.

White Wolf (Hunter)
Attached to: Angel (Harlekin)
Hunter is the adopted half-brother of T'Challa T'Chaka, Black Panther and King of Wakanda. Years ago, Hunter was head of the Wakandan secret police, the Hatut Zeraza (Dogs of War) but was exiled when T'Challa came to power - the new regent did not agree with Hunter's methods. The two have clashed multiple times since then, the ultrapatriotic Hunter wanting to make T'Challa a better King.
In the Marvel RPG, he has appeared as a surprising ally of the high-flying Angel and a benefactor of the hero's Champions project. Hunter has shown an interest in the return of the Asgardian God of Thunder, Thor, but exactly what he is scheming is as of yet unclear.
